Mapleton Press, Mapleton, Monona, Iowa Thursday, May 5 1988

Chester Minor Barnes

Chester Minor Barnes, age 70, of Bode, Iowa, formerly of Mapleton, Iowa, died on Thursday, April 21, 1988, at his residence in Bode, Iowa.

He was born on July 10, 1917, at Ute, Iowa, to James Minor and Mary (Smith) Barnes. On July 27, 1940. he married Viola Pranschke at Denison, Iowa. He was on the Section Crew with the Milwaukee Railroad at Mapleton, Iowa. During World War II, he served with the United States Army. After the war, he returned to Mapleton. Iowa, and worked for Haubrich Construction. He had been a resident of Bode, Iowa, for the past fifteen years, where he had been a construction worker.

Survivors include four sons, Ron of Sioux City, Iowa, Don of Mesa, Arizona, Terry of Battle Creek, Iowa, and Rick of Charter Oak, Iowa; two daughters, Mrs. Roger (Judy) Furne of Battle Creek, Iowa, and Mrs. Dick (Jolene) Streck of Schleswig, Iowa; two sisters, Mrs. Frances Tadlock of Sioux City, Iowa, and Mrs. Florence Nagel of Onawa, Iowa; one brother. Dale of Ute,
Iowa; eleven grandchildren; and two great-grandchildren.

He was preceded in death by his parents, two sons, Kenneth and Gary; five sisters, and four brothers.

Services were held at 2:00 p.m. on Wednesday, April 27, 1988, at the Christian Church at Ute, Iowa, with Reverend Mark Smeltzer officiating. Karen Connell, the organist, accompanied Jean Dommer in the vocal selections, "What A Friend We Have In Jesus" and "How Great Thou Art".

Pall bearers were Jody Barnes, Jimmy Barnes, Shane Fume, Kevin Streck, Don Barnes, and Randy Campbell.

Interment was in the St. Clair Cemetery at Ute, Iowa, with military grave side services by the Loren Hollister American Legion Post #496 of Mapleton, Iowa, with John Jacobs as the commander. The arrangements were by the Pearson Funeral Home in Onawa, Iowa.
